What is Baseball Scorekeeping Sheet?
A Baseball Scorekeeping Sheet is a document used to track and record the details of a baseball game. It helps keep a record of important statistics such as runs, hits, errors, and player performance.
What are the types of Baseball Scorekeeping Sheet?
There are several types of Baseball Scorekeeping Sheets available, each with its own unique layout and features. Some common types include:
Traditional Paper Scorecards
Electronic Scorekeeping Apps
Online Scorekeeping Tools
How to complete Baseball Scorekeeping Sheet
Completing a Baseball Scorekeeping Sheet is a straightforward process that involves recording the necessary data accurately. Here are some steps to help you complete the scorekeeping sheet:
01
Record the names of the teams and the date of the game at the top of the sheet.
02
Keep track of the inning numbers and record runs, hits, and errors for each team.
03
Note down individual player statistics such as at-bats, hits, runs scored, and RBIs.
04
Fill out the final score and any additional information like the winning pitcher or notable plays.
05
Double-check the accuracy of the data before finalizing the scorekeeping sheet.
